Senior Director, Communications & Public Education
Summary
The Broadcasting Commission seeks to hire a suitably qualified person to fill the position of: Senior Director, Communications & Public Education To provide professional expertise in the area of public education and corporate communications.
Responsibilities
- • Manage the organisation's public education campaign across media platforms.
- • Develop public education budgets and manage related expenditure.
- • Ascertain public, licensee and media attitudes to regulatory issues to aid the design of effective communication strategies and messages.
- • Supervision of and involvement in the production of new material as required, including liaison with external agencies responsible for the development and production of material.
- • Serve as one of the organisation's chief spokespersons on digital and media literacy.
- • Organise and manage the organisation's outreach and capacity building initiatives - conferences, seminars, workshops, public consultations and industry meetings with licensees.
- • Provide communications support (speeches, speaking notes, messages, PowerPoint presentations etc.) to Senior Management of the Commission.
Media Relations:
- • handle media inquiries, research and prepare press releases and statements, arrange media interviews/appearances, news conferences and other publicity events.
Required Skills
- • High level of competence in communication analysis and planning
- • Strong communication skills (oral, written and public speaking)
- • Knowledge of the new digital media landscape and emerging communication and media technologies
- • Knowledge of digital and social media marketing
- • Well-versed in public relations
- • Excellent research skills
- • Exceptional interpersonal skills
- • Ability to multitask and manage a varied workload in a timely manner
- • Project management skills
- • High level of integrity and professionalism
Qualifications
- • Master's Degree in Communications, Public Relations or a related field.
- • A minimum of three (3) years work experience in public relations or marketing at a supervisory level.
- • Specialised training in speech writing, visual presentation software and public speaking.
